Where is the Boiteau family from?

You can see how Boiteau families moved over time by selecting different census years. The Boiteau family name was found in the USA, the UK, and Canada between 1880 and 1920. The most Boiteau families were found in Canada in 1911. In 1891 there was 1 Boiteau family living in Sussex. This was 100% of all the recorded Boiteau's in United Kingdom. Sussex had the highest population of Boiteau families in 1891.

What did your Boiteau ancestors do for a living?

In 1940, Laborer and Spooler were the top reported jobs for men and women in the USA named Boiteau. 50% of Boiteau men worked as a Laborer and 100% of Boiteau women worked as a Spooler.
